GENERAL DESCRIPTION
The ADP3051 is a low noise, current mode, pulse width modulator (PWM) step-down converter capable of supplying over 500 mA to output
voltages as low as 0.8 V. This device integrates a low resistance power switch and synchronous rectifier, providing excellent efficiency over the entire output
voltage range and eliminating the need for a large and costly external Schottky rectifier. Its 550 kHz switching frequency permits the use of small external components.
Current mode control and external compensation allow the regulator to be easily optimized for a wide range of operating conditions. The ADP3051 operates at a constant 550 kHz frequency at medium to heavy loads; it smoothly transitions into Tri-Mode operation to save power at light loads. A pincontrolled micropower shutdown mode is also included.
The ADP3051’s 2.7 V to 5.5 V input operating range makes it ideal for both battery-powered applications as well as those with 3.3 V or 5 V supply buses. It is available in a space-saving, 8-lead MSOP package.
